

Visit to Čelebić Inženjering in Zenica: 750,000 KM Photovoltaic Investment in Preparation
Minister Sibonjic visited Čelebić Inženjering in Zenica, a diaspora returnee's company producing metal structures and preparing a 750,000 KM photovoltaic investment.
The Minister of Economy of Zeničko-Dobojski Canton, Samir Sibonjic, visited the company Čelebić Inženjering d.o.o. in Zenica. The company is based in the Zenica business zone with a 500 m2 production hall, and was established in February 2023 by Admir Čelebić, who decided to invest in his home city after many years abroad.
Čelebić Inženjering employs five workers and specialises in the production of metal structures and components. Together with its team of engineers, the company has patented a solar panel mounting structure capable of withstanding wind speeds of up to 250 km/h. The majority of finished products are exported, with the range also including stainless steel solar showers for coastal areas and various types of metal furniture. Documentation is being prepared for a 300 kW photovoltaic power plant, with a total investment value of approximately 750,000 KM.
